Lady Royals Control Bridgewater at Las Vegas Hoopla, 71-44; Move to 11--0 on Season

LAS VEGAS, Nev. - Junior forward Alexix Roman (Hawley, Pa./Wallenpaupack) once again led the University of Scranton women's basketball team in scoring with 22 points and 10 rebounds, as the 16th-ranked Lady Royals finished off the nonconference portion of their schedule on Monday afternoon with a 71-44 victory over Bridgewater as part of the 2015 Las Vegas Hoopla tournament.

With the win, Scranton remained unbeaten on the year at 11-0 and won their sixth straight contest by double figures. Bridgewater fell to 4-5 with the loss.

In the win, the first quarter was an offensive struggle between the teams, in which Scranton ended the period on a 10-2 run (breaking open an 8-8 tie) to take an 18-10 lead into the second quarter. There, the Lady Royals continued to play strong on the defensive end, outscoring Bridgewater 16-8 in the period to take a 34-18 lead into the break for halftime.

That lead proved to be too much for Bridgewater to come back from the rest of the second half, as the closest the Eagles came to the Scranton lead was 9 points late in the third quarter (45-36), as the Lady Royals quickly extinguished any hope of a comeback with a 9-0 run that bled into the fourth quarter that put Scranton up for good at 53-36.

From there, the Lady Royals coasted down the stretch in the fourth quarter, as Scranton ended the 2015 portion of their schedule on a high note with a 28 point victory on the West Coast.

Overall, Roman led the Lady Royals once again on the day with her double-double, the sixth of which for her on the year. She also continued her streak of double-digit scoring games, which now sits at 11.

Meanwhile, freshman guard Bridgette Mann (Canadensis, Pa./Wallenpaupack) added 16 points and dished out eight assists, and junior forward Sarah Payonk (Schwenksville, Pa./Spring-Ford) added 10 points and seven rebounds in the win.

For the second straight day, the Scranton defense had a strong outing. In all, the Lady Royals forced Bridgewater to shoot just 27 percent from the floor in the win, 13.3 percent from three-point range (2-of-15). They also held the Eagles to just eight points in both the second and fourth quarters, as well.

The University of Scranton women's basketball team will now take off the the Holiday season, returning to action on Saturday, January 2nd when they host Elizabethtown in Landmark Conference action. Tip-off is set for 4 p.m. inside the John Long Center.
